Transaction ec2ce2f97e49616a6de3c751f2e13bdd6e73440a59ee57d81c9e17c0d0d6308b

1 Input
1 Outputs
  • ec2ce2f97e49616a6de3c751f2e13bdd6e73440a59ee57d81c9e17c0d0d6308b:0
  • value  22589859
    address  1ESurCkwTHJNMgeipaA2PDbAgPSRXAne1i